Saturday’s winning Woolly Worm holds the esteemed honor of predicting the winter weather season and the Woolly Worm wins prize monies of $1000, which we hope the winning worm shares with its owner. Sunday’s winning Woolly Worm $500.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;img id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5516883918692473522" style="DISPLAY: block; MARGIN: 0px auto 10px; WIDTH: 320px; CURSOR: hand; HEIGHT: 240px; TEXT-ALIGN: center" alt=""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TI_oscC62rI/AAAAAAAAADQ/jd9hW0FYwEA/s320/paulgreene.jpg" border="0" /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div&gt;Don't miss this one of a kind festival where racing woolly worms is a highlight. A true predictor of the coming winter weather is the honor bestowed upon the winner of the final heat on Saturday. Woolly Worms are racing all day for this thwo day event with the Championship race held Saturday at the end of the festival close to the day's end for the festival. You will find great food, a woad wace, live entertainment, and lots of arts and craft vendors. The Woolly Worm races begin around 10 a.m. Each heat consists of 20 worms and races continue all day until the grand final around 4 p.m. The winning worm on Saturday is declared the official winter forecasting agent.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div&gt;The Sunday worm races are for prestige, fun and small prizes.&lt;br /&gt;In addition to the Woolly Worm Races, the festival features crafts, food vendors, live entertainment and much more. Last year's festival attracted an estimated 20,000 fans, 140 vendors and around 1,000 race entrants. And the $1,000 first prize that accompanies the prestige of having your worm used to pronounce the official winter forecast doesn't hurt either. &lt;/div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4824135197239072043-5742993116091874413?l=bl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com/feeds/5742993116091874413/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=4824135197239072043&amp;postID=5742993116091874413'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4824135197239072043/posts/default/5742993116091874413'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4824135197239072043/posts/default/5742993116091874413'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com/2010/09/33rd-annual-woolly-worm-festival.html' title='33rd Annual Woolly Worm Festival'/><author><name>High Mountain Cabin Rentals</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/15422595052883083083</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='18' src='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/ScOq2EIkUvI/AAAAAAAAAAM/hR6UKIavzrw/S220/HMCR-Transparent.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TI_muFwOK8I/AAAAAAAAADI/UsrC17P0A5Y/s72-c/woollyworm%2520poster%25202010.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4824135197239072043.post-9142521331581214884</id><published>2010-08-30T21:01:00.001-04:00</published><updated>2010-08-30T21:04:03.320-04:00</updated><title type='text'></title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/THxUmJS9rwI/AAAAAAAAADA/eneM50VDYic/s1600/Oct+fest.gif"&gt;&lt;img style="display: block;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 320px; height: 130px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/THxUmJS9rwI/AAAAAAAAADA/eneM50VDYic/s320/Oct+fest.gif"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5511373058301865730"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;p&gt;     &lt;span class="textlarge"&gt;SUGAR MOUNTAIN OKTOBERFEST CELEBRATION&lt;br /&gt;SATURDAY &amp;amp; SUNDAY, OCTOBER 9-10, 2010&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;    Grab your beer stein, put on your lederhosen and head to Sugar Mountain Resort for      the 20th annual Oktoberfest celebration Saturday &amp;amp; Sunday, October 9 &amp;amp; 10, 2010. Riders must have a  number (numbers will be in packet) to receive a chip.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;input name="charset_test" value="€,´,€,´,水,Д,Є" type="hidden"&gt;&lt;input autocomplete="off" name="post_form_id" value="4a48d0ec577cf3874e56b6833bf10041" type="hidden"&gt;&lt;input name="fb_dtsg" value="w8ARW" autocomplete="off" type="hidden"&gt;&lt;input autocomplete="off" name="feedback_params" value="{&amp;quot;actor&amp;quot;:&amp;quot;63965051964&amp;quot;,&amp;quot;target_fbid&amp;quot;:&amp;quot;420966536964&amp;quot;,&amp;quot;target_profile_id&amp;quot;:&amp;quot;63965051964&amp;quot;,&amp;quot;type_id&amp;quot;:&amp;quot;6&amp;quot;,&amp;quot;source&amp;quot;:&amp;quot;2&amp;quot;,&amp;quot;assoc_obj_id&amp;quot;:&amp;quot;&amp;quot;,&amp;quot;source_app_id&amp;quot;:&amp;quot;&amp;quot;,&amp;quot;extra_story_params&amp;quot;:{&amp;quot;force_validate&amp;quot;:&amp;quot;1&amp;quot;},&amp;quot;check_hash&amp;quot;:&amp;quot;461c3a9a8124ee1b&amp;quot;}" type="hidden"&gt;&lt;span class="hidden_elem" id="u007121_2"&gt;&lt;button class="like_link stat_elem as_link" title="Like this item" type="submit" name="like" onclick="fc_click(this, false); return true;"&gt;&lt;span class="default_message"&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span class="saving_message"&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/button&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4824135197239072043-670993428568523668?l=bl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com/feeds/670993428568523668/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=4824135197239072043&amp;postID=670993428568523668'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4824135197239072043/posts/default/670993428568523668'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4824135197239072043/posts/default/670993428568523668'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com/2010/08/blue-ridge-brutal-100-august-14-2010.html' title=''/><author><name>High Mountain Cabin Rentals</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/15422595052883083083</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='18' src='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/ScOq2EIkUvI/AAAAAAAAAAM/hR6UKIavzrw/S220/HMCR-Transparent.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GSUv27g1XI/AAAAAAAAACQ/3sxXKJucL5g/s72-c/BR+Brutal+100+2.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4824135197239072043.post-8467447649016989918</id><published>2010-08-12T10:44:00.004-04:00</published><updated>2010-08-12T11:04:44.293-04:00</updated><title type='text'></title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QLa9zVE_I/AAAAAAAAAB4/R4--t1gc1Yg/s1600/groupkayak.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="display: block;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 320px; height: 222px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QLa9zVE_I/AAAAAAAAAB4/R4--t1gc1Yg/s320/groupkayak.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5504537202447946738"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:130%;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-weight: bold;font-size:180%;" &gt;No better place to be than on the New River in the hot summer!&lt;/span&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Head to River Girl Fishing in Todd&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QMiRPsaNI/AAAAAAAAACA/GFLfebraW7U/s1600/River+Girl+Fishing.png"&gt;&lt;img style="display: block;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 257px; height: 228px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QMiRPsaNI/AAAAAAAAACA/GFLfebraW7U/s320/River+Girl+Fishing.png"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5504538427437902034"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;At the headwaters of this ancient river, we have a gentle stretch of  water that families of all ages can appreciate. The river through Todd  very rarely gets over a Class I rapid making, and it is wonderful for  first-time kayakers. The kayaks we use are not whitewater kayaks that  are meant to roll in waves; they are recreational kayaks, meant for less  than Class II rivers. They have the most comfortable seats you can find  in a kayak — and they’re made right here in North Carolina, too!  We  have single kayaks, tandem kayaks and canoes available, and we keep them  very clean for every trip that goes out. Rest assured that you will not  receive a life jacket that has years of ‘body perfume’ instilled in it,  either. We take pride in the condition of all our gear — to make sure  you have the most comfortable and unforgettable adventure on the river  possible. We hope to see you soon! &l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Just for fun, here’s a  little info about the New River: The South Fork of the New River starts  in Blowing Rock, meanders its way through Boone and Todd, flows north  into Virginia, comes back into North Carolina and then back into  Virginia two more times before finally deciding to stay in Virginia.  From there, it continues on to West Virginia, where it meets with the  Kanawha River which turns into the Ohio River, which meets with the  Mississippi River, which empties into the Gulf of Mexico … whew!&lt;br /&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:130%;"&gt;&lt;br /&gt;www.rivergirl&lt;/span&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:130%;"&gt;fishing.com&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QNAd3IWQI/AAAAAAAAACI/1DWeDvj9J78/s1600/tubing_hover.png"&gt;&lt;img style="display: block;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 112px; height: 106px;" src="http://4.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QNAd3IWQI/AAAAAAAAACI/1DWeDvj9J78/s320/tubing_hover.png"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5504538946220611842"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4824135197239072043-8467447649016989918?l=bl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com/feeds/8467447649016989918/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=4824135197239072043&amp;postID=8467447649016989918'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4824135197239072043/posts/default/8467447649016989918'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4824135197239072043/posts/default/8467447649016989918'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com/2010/08/no-better-place-to-be-than-on-new-river.html' title=''/><author><name>High Mountain Cabin Rentals</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/15422595052883083083</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='18' src='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/ScOq2EIkUvI/AAAAAAAAAAM/hR6UKIavzrw/S220/HMCR-Transparent.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QLa9zVE_I/AAAAAAAAAB4/R4--t1gc1Yg/s72-c/groupkayak.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4824135197239072043.post-8210713666633100189</id><published>2010-08-12T10:39:00.002-04:00</published><updated>2010-08-12T10:44:11.233-04:00</updated><title type='text'></title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QISQxp5CI/AAAAAAAAABw/CmywHdBImqw/s1600/Doc+Watson.jpg"&gt;&lt;img style="display: block;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 320px; height: 240px;" src="http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QISQxp5CI/AAAAAAAAABw/CmywHdBImqw/s320/Doc+Watson.jpg"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5504533754387489826"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QHrtkO1vI/AAAAAAAAABo/PHODjziGpgc/s1600/mountain_vista_002.jpg"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:130%;"&gt;Annual Doc Watson Festival in Todd&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;August 21 3-7 pm&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;p&gt;The eighth annual Todd community benefit concert featuring Doc Watson  &amp;amp; Friends is set for Saturday, Aug. 21, from 3 to 7 PM. &lt;a href="http://www.the-tillers.com/index2.php"&gt;The Tillers&lt;/a&gt; and &lt;a href="http://www.theforgetmenots.com/"&gt;The Forget-Me-Nots&lt;/a&gt; will also be featured at the concert.&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;Tickets to the concert are $15,  $17 for credit card purchases. For more information, call 336-877-5401.&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;Doc’s concert will again be dedicated to the memory of James Parsons,  who was part of music in Todd from its very beginnings in the 1990s.  Although James is now gone, the James “Crow” Parsons Memorial Fund is  being built to finance future summer concerts at Cook Park. A pickle jar  in the Todd Mercantile Bakery collects change and dollars for the fund,  and the pickle jar is passed around during the Saturday afternoon  concerts to help the memorial fund grow. TCPO, the nonprofit community  organization, also seeks larger contributions to permanently endow the  fund to provide dependable financing for the music series that James  Parsons helped bring to Todd.&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;But  the Memorial Fund, and James Parsons’ surviving family, benefit  primarily from the sale of tickets for Doc’s concert. TCPO and the Todd  community are forever grateful for Doc’s support and for his  incomparable music.&lt;/p&gt; &lt;p&gt;This year’s Summer Music Series and other events at Cook Park are  also supported by a grant from The Conservation Fund’s Creating New  Economies Fund. In addition to the grant and ticket sales, sponsors have  come forward, helping to underwrite some of the concert expense and  leaving more for the memorial fund. Among this year’s sponsors are the  West Jefferson TDA, local businesses, and several members of the Todd  community.&lt;/p&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;div class="blogger-post-footer"&gt;&lt;img width='1' height='1' src='https://blogger.googleusercontent.com/tracker/4824135197239072043-8210713666633100189?l=bl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com' alt='' /&gt;&lt;/div&gt;</content><link rel='replies'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com/feeds/8210713666633100189/comments/default' title='Post Comments'/><link rel='replies' type='text/html' href='http://www.blogger.com/comment.g?blogID=4824135197239072043&amp;postID=8210713666633100189' title='0 Comments'/><link rel='edit'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4824135197239072043/posts/default/8210713666633100189'/><link rel='self' type='application/atom+xml' href='http://www.blogger.com/feeds/4824135197239072043/posts/default/8210713666633100189'/><link rel='alternate' type='text/html' href='http://blog.highmountaincabinrentals.com/2010/08/annual-doc-watson-festival-in-todd.html' title=''/><author><name>High Mountain Cabin Rentals</name><uri>http://www.blogger.com/profile/15422595052883083083</uri><email>noreply@blogger.com</email><gd:image rel='http://schemas.google.com/g/2005#thumbnail' width='32' height='18' src='http://2.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/ScOq2EIkUvI/AAAAAAAAAAM/hR6UKIavzrw/S220/HMCR-Transparent.gif'/></author><media:thumbnail xmlns:media='http://search.yahoo.com/mrss/' url='http://1.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QISQxp5CI/AAAAAAAAABw/CmywHdBImqw/s72-c/Doc+Watson.jpg' height='72' width='72'/><thr:total>0</thr:total></entry><entry><id>tag:blogger.com,1999:blog-4824135197239072043.post-714968241774341203</id><published>2010-08-12T10:30:00.002-04:00</published><updated>2010-08-12T10:37:46.286-04:00</updated><title type='text'></title><content type='html'>&lt;a onblur="try {parent.deselectBloggerImageGracefully();} catch(e) {}" href="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QGC3-VtII/AAAAAAAAABg/T1lCXIYm9eo/s1600/ola_belle_masthead.png"&gt;&lt;img style="display: block; margin: 0px auto 10px; text-align: center; cursor: pointer; width: 320px; height: 58px;" src="http://3.bp.blogspot.com/_PnJXyVj5yaM/TGQGC3-VtII/AAAAAAAAABg/T1lCXIYm9eo/s320/ola_belle_masthead.png" alt="" id="BLOGGER_PHOTO_ID_5504531291008513154" border="0" /&gt;&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;div style="text-align: center;"&gt;&lt;span style="font-size:130%;"&gt;Ola Bell Reed Music Festival 2010&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;August 13-15&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Lansing, NC&lt;br /&gt;&lt;/span&gt;&lt;/div&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;Ola Belle Reed (1916-2002) was an acclaimed songwriter and musician,  recognized by the Smithsonian, the National Endowment of the Arts and  many additional organizations. Such celebrated artists as Marty Stuart,  Del McCoury and the incomparable Tim O'Brien have recorded her signature  song, High on A Mountain.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;          Featuring top-notch award winning visiting and local musicians  from Americana, Bluegrass, Old-time, Country and Folk traditions, the  Ola Belle Reed Festival is a community-based event and fundraiser for  the Greater Lansing Area Development Committee (GLAD), a 501(c)3  organization committed to the revitalization of Lansing, the birthplace  of Ola Belle Reed. The group consists of community volunteers who are  dedicated to this annual event in the spirit of Appalachian tradition.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;          The Festival site is located in the town of Lansing, near the  banks of Big Horse Creek and in the shadow of Phoenix Mountain. Musical  acts will provide continuous day and evening concerts in addition to  instrumental, songwriting, and voice workshops. An outdoor jam tent  provides a place for amateurs and professionals to come together and  exchange techniques. In addition to the artistic programming, we provide  a Craft Market, Food Court and much more.&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;br /&gt;&lt;p&gt;For more information or questions about the Festival and the Porchestra, call 336&lt;br /&gt;              977 1320 or email lansing28643@gmail.com.&lt;/p&gt;                &lt;h1&gt;2010 Stage Schedule        &lt;/h1&gt;                             &lt;div class="post-body"&gt;         &lt;div&gt;                      &lt;h2&gt;Friday, August 13            &lt;/h2&gt;           &lt;blockquote&gt;             &lt;p&gt;5 pm: Ola Belle Reed Family&lt;br /&gt;            6 pm: Elkville String Band&lt;br /&gt;            7 pm: None of the Above Bluegrass&lt;br /&gt;            8 pm: Ceol Leinn&lt;br /&gt;            9:30 pm: Jam Session with None of the Above&lt;/p&gt;              &lt;/blockquote&gt;           &lt;h2&gt;Saturday, August 14 &lt;/h2&gt;           &lt;blockquote&gt;                 &l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;BANDS&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;br /&gt;                  12:00 pm: The Sheets Family Band&lt;br /&gt;                                        1:00 pm: Harris Brothers&lt;br /&gt;                                        2:15 pm: None of the Above Bluegrass&lt;br /&gt;                                        3:30 pm: Steve and Ruth Smith&lt;br /&gt;                4:30 pm: Aaron Lee Tasjan&lt;br /&gt;                5:30 pm: Curley Maple&lt;br /&gt;                6:45 pm: Big Daddy Love&lt;br /&gt;                8:00 pm: Mosier Brothers&lt;br /&gt;                9:30 pm: Porchestra Rehearsal&lt;/p&gt;                 &lt;p&gt;&lt;strong&gt;WORKSHOPS&lt;/strong&gt;&lt;br /&gt;                12:30 pm: Banjo with David Reed and Judy Marti&lt;br /&gt;                1:30 pm: Old Time Harmony with The Sheets Family&lt;br /&gt;                2:30 pm: Songwriting with Aaron Lee Tasjan&lt;br /&gt;                3:30 pm: Old Time Dance with The Sheets Family&lt;br /&gt;                4:30 pm: Hammer Dulcimer with Ruth Smith&lt;/p&gt;                    &lt;/blockquote&gt;           &lt;h2&gt;Sunday, August 15             &lt;/h2&gt;           &lt;blockquote&gt;             &lt;p&gt;11:00 am: Gospel Worship Service&lt;br /&gt;             &lt;br /&gt;            12:30 pm: Debut of the Ola Belle Reed Porchestra conducted by the Reverend Jeff&lt;br /&gt;              Mosier.
